Pipe Weight per Foot Calculator

This scenario is only applicable to scenarios with inches and feet as units. It can quickly estimate the weight of each foot of steel pipe.

Calculation formula‌

‌General formula‌:
Weight (lb/ft) = (OD−t)×t×10.69Weight (lb/ft) = (OD−t)×t×10.69

Where:
ODOD: Outside diameter (inch)
tt: Wall thickness (inch)
Factor 10.6910.69: Simplified value based on steel density 0.2836 lb/cubic inch0.2836 lb/cubic inch.

‌Example‌:
For a steel pipe with an outside diameter of 2 inch and a wall thickness of 0.2 inch0.2inch, the weight per foot is:
(2−0.2)×0.2×10.69=3.85 lb/ft(2−0.2)×0.2×10.69=3.85 lb/ft

Scope of application‌

Applicable to some scenarios where the weight of each foot of pipe needs to be quickly estimated.

General Steel Tube Weight Calculator

This calculation tool is very suitable for calculating shapes such as round and rectangular tubes and any irregular shapes. It is also suitable for unit weight calculations and is suitable for situations where the calculation needs to be more accurate.

‌Based on outer diameter and wall thickness‌:
Weight (kg) = 0.02466×t×(OD−t)×LWeight (kg) = 0.02466×t×(OD−t)×L

Where:

LL: length (meter)
ODOD and tt units must be unified in millimeters‌.

‌Based on volume and density‌:
Weight (kg) = π4×(OD2−(OD−2t)2)×L×ρWeight (kg) = 4π​×(OD2−(OD−2t)2)×L×ρ
ρρ is the density of steel (7.85 g/cm37.85g/cm3)‌.

Rectangular tube calculation formula‌

Weight (kg) = 2×(a+b−2t)×t×L×ρWeight (kg) = 2×(a+b−2t)×t×L×ρ
a and b: outer dimensions of the long and short sides (mm).

Error control and optimization suggestions

Formula correction‌:

In precise scenarios, it is recommended to use the volume method for calculation, and the acceptable error range of the simplified formula is 1%∼3%.
The density of stainless steel needs to be adjusted to 7.93 g/cm37.93g/cm3.

‌Data verification‌:

Compare with manual standard values ​​(such as ASTM, JIS specifications).

Use a high-precision electronic scale to calibrate the calculation results.

‌Tool selection‌:
For large tools, professional software should be given priority, and Excel templates are recommended for small projects.
